  9. Yeah.... 5 lights in a row. I have a 12" fan pulling air through the reflectors, so you can touch the glass on the reflectors and its cool to the touch. If you use a smaller fan to pull air, thats when you get that bad heat build up towards the end of the line and have shorter bulb life. All mine run nice and cool.

    Electricity bill isnt too bad. Around $1,500 a month.

  12. All lights are 1000. I dont mess with anything smaller then that. Yup... you can touch the glass on the first 3 reflectors and they actually be cold. Raptor reflector are pretty big, so all that extra space gives the bulb enough room to dissipate some of its heat, before it starts heating up the glass. And before it even has a chance to heat up the glass, the air flow through the reflectors is so strong, it sucks all the heat through.

    No soil, all hydro. I love soil, and grow my own personal stash in soil, but you just cant get the yields from soil that you can get with hydro. But at the same time, Ive found ways to get my hydro buds much more tasty then other peoples hydro stuff.

    Yeah... you can reuse clay, but its really tough to get all the roots out of that stuff, so I usually only use them for 2 grows, then toss them.

    The only time I'll make feminized seeds, is if its one of those clone only strains, that dont have a male to go with it. I'll make S1's or I'll cross pollinate with another clone only female.

    Old school strains are the best strains to work with. If a strain has been around the block and has been crossed with tons of other strains, the genes in that plant are so mixed up that you wont get anything thats really stable. You can still get really good results from strains that have been crossed with a bunch of other one's, but when it comes to selective breeder... it makes things much harder to work with.

    Thats why when you look through seed companies strains.. the majority of them are crossed with some type of Afghani, Northern Lights, Skunk etc.
